首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

VBA二维一维

1、需求: 将1个二维表格转换为方便数据统计的一维表格: ?...2、举例: 工作中经常会碰到这种情况,外部收集来的资料,表格制作者为了排版好看,做成转换前的格式,这种格式看起来方便,但是做数据处理是非常不方便的,需要进行转换后进行数据处理。...3、代码实现 这个功能的逻辑还是挺简单的,2个循环就可以覆盖数据所有的范围,然后输出到1个二维数组,主要是要注意计算数组的下标: Sub TarnsTable() On Error GoTo...As Range Set rngSrc = Selection If rngSrc.Cells.Count < 4 Then MsgBox "转换至少也需要2行2列的数据...As Long pRow = 1 Result(pRow, 1) = "行标题" Result(pRow, 2) = "列标题" Result(pRow, 3) = "数据

1.7K30
您找到你想要的搜索结果了吗?
是的
没有找到

excel数据置——一维二维之间的转化!

今天跟大家分享excel数据置——一维二维之间的转化!...▽ 我们在做数据搜集整理的时候 通常会遇到要将原始数据置处理 如下图案例所示 这是一张典型的一维 纵向的列代表某一个属性 横向的行代表某一条完整的记录 这也是我们接触最多的原始数据 可是有时候为了分析的方便或者作图的需要...选择性粘贴仅仅是把行列互换了 显然并没有改变数据显示的维度 也就是说选择性粘贴转来换去 表格一维仍然是一维 二维仍然是二维 但是使用上述插件工具转化后 大家可以明确的发现 数据已经确确实实从二维转化为一维了...等主流的数据分析软件界面 以及一些主流的数据库产品 默认的都是列代表属性 行代表记录 SPSS22界面 stata12界面 Eviews9.0界面 因此在数据整理的时候 不要随便将一维转化为二维...或者务必要保存原始一维数据 在新的工作中再生成二维 以防一维丢失之后 想要再转化回来就需要费些功夫了 其实一维二维之间的转化 数据透视也可以轻松做到 但是需要对数据透视有些基本了解 以后会出数据透视的教程

4.5K50

二维一维用多重数据透视?弱爆了!

小勤:部门里有个烦屎了,交上来的都是二维,我每次都要转成一维才好跟其他数据合并分析。 大海:呵呵。二维是出了名的貌似很好看,但不方便分析的。你现在是怎么干的?...你看: 第一步:Alt+D+P调出数据透视向导窗口,选择【多重合并计算区域】 第二步:选择【创建单页字段】 第三步:选择和添加要转换的二维区域 第四步:在生成的透视表里双击总计数,就搞定了。...如果要经常用,数据经常更新的话还真麻烦。 小勤:就是啊。刚开始用的时候还蛮有成就感的,现在要天天啊,又不能自动刷新,新的数据上来还得重新搞一遍。快要疯了。...看着: 第一步:【新建查询】-【从文件】-【从工作簿】 第二步:选择数据所在文件,【导入】 第三步:选择数据所在的,【编辑】 第四步:选中原来的“行”那一列,【转换】-【逆透视】-【逆透视其他列...那以后他们给我的二维要转换成一维的话,是不是就可以直接放进去,刷新就好? 大海:对的。以后直接放数据进去。刷新。搞定!你可以直接在原来的上加一条数据试试就知道了。 小勤:太赞了!

75420

MySQL高频面试题:一维二维

本文所用的信息 学生stu 字段名 数据类型 约束条件 s_id varchar(10) primary key s_name varchar(10) not null s_birth date...s_sex varchar(10) 课程co 字段名 数据类型 约束条件 c_id varchar(10) primary key c_name varchar(10) t_id varchar...(10) 教师表te 字段名 数据类型 约束条件 t_id varchar(10) primary key t_name varchar(10) 成绩sc 字段名 数据类型 约束条件 s_id...varchar(10) c_id varchar(10) score int 面试题 查询所有学生的课程及分数情况 分析,课程与分数情况,用到学生及成绩,两张都是一维,将其转化为右图所示的二维...*,c_id,score FROM stu LEFT JOIN sc ON stu.s_id=sc.s_id; 第二步,将上面得到的结果转换为二维 ?

1.1K30

常用功能加载宏——二维一维

工作中经常会碰到这种情况,外部收集来的资料,表格制作者为了排版好看,把表格做成多行多列的格式,这种格式看起来方便,但是做数据处理是非常不方便的,需要进行转换后进行数据处理: ?...#13;" size="large" imageMso="TableSummarizeWithPivot"> <button id="rbbtnTarnsTable2To1" label="<em>二维</em><em>表</em><em>转</em>一维<em>表</em>..." onAction="rbbtnTarnsTable2To1" supertip="将选择的多行多列表格转<em>换为</em>多行3列表格。"...rngDes As Range Set rngSrc = Selection If rngSrc.Cells.Count < 4 Then MsgBox "转换至少需要2行2列的数据...As Long pRow = 1 Result(pRow, 1) = "行标题" Result(pRow, 2) = "列标题" Result(pRow, 3) = "数据

74441

如何将二维数据换行显示

目前在产品标签和多媒体宣传常用的一种条码类型就是二维码,二维码可以支持数字、字母、特殊符号、网址和汉字等内容。用户在生成二维码的时候往往会添加公司名称、地址、联系方式、网址等信息。...下面小编就使用条码标签软件来演示如何将二维数据换行显示。   打开条码标签软件,新建一个文件,设置标签的尺寸大小,需要注意的是标签的尺寸要和打印机中标签纸的具体尺寸保持一致。...点击软件左侧的“二维码”按钮,在画布上绘制一个二维码,在弹出的编辑界面,将二维码的类型设置为QR Code,数据来源选择“手动输入”,在下面的输入框中输入二维码的内容,输入一行内容之后敲击Enter(回车...02.png   以上就是如何将二维数据换行显示的操作方法,那么如果是通过数据库批量制作的二维码怎么办呢,其实只需要在添加数据源字段时添加Enter(回车)键即可。

1.7K50

巧妙完成二维数据匹配

本周问题,如何对二维进行匹配! 原表格! 备注:以上人名,均属虚构,如有雷同!说明有缘!!! 咳咳!要做什么呢! 这位亲想要得到不同地区,不同人的销售量! 阿凯提问:“亲!...能否将你的原始数据改成正常的一维表格吗?就是平常常见的那种第一列是地区,第二列是姓名,第三列是销售量那种!如果是那种,直接套用Vlookup的多条件匹配就行啦!”...提问:二维,符合某种条件返回数据!什么函数最好用?? 回答:Offset 提问:Offset函数会用吗? 回答:不会! 待我从头细细说来!!!! 原重新来一次!...目标: 需求简化为,在二维提取满足双条件信息! 二维的应用首先想到的是Offset函数! Offset函数怎么用呢???...=OFFSET(A1,2,1) 发现想要返回二维的值!Offset是否可以完美解决呢! 下个问题,我如何能很智能的知道向下和向右移动的行数呢? 然后我发现了一个问题!

1.4K30

如何将 Oracle 单实例数据库转换为RAC数据库?

墨墨导读:本文来自墨天轮用户投稿,文章详述安装一套RAC环境,并把单实例数据库通过通过rman还原到这个环境(通常如果是生产环境,我们会搭建从RAC到单实例数据库的ADG,以减少停机时间)。...单实例数据库转换为RAC数据库,Oracle 11.2.0.4 首先,安装一套RAC环境,并把单实例数据库通过通过rman还原到这个环境(通常如果是生产环境,我们会搭建从RAC到单实例数据库的ADG,以减少停机时间...然后生成一个源库(单实例数据库)spfile: startup pfile=/home/oracle/orcld/spfile.orclddb.tmp 08:07:25 sys@orclddb>show...Elapsed: 00:00:28.51 添加实例2的undo空间: 08:28:46 @>CREATE UNDO TABLESPACE UNDOTBS2 DATAFILE '+DATADG' SIZE...然后启动数据库,检查2个数据库实例是否都正常了 SYS@orclddb2>startup ORACLE instance started.

1.3K20

向量数据库入坑指南:初识 Faiss,如何将数据换为向量(一)

当我们把通过模型或者 AI 应用处理好的数据喂给它之后(“一堆特征向量”),它会根据一些固定的套路,例如像传统数据库进行查询优化加速那样,为这些数据建立索引。...、日期等数据看起来不大一样,但这些场景将能够帮助我们在不同的数据规模、业务场景下,带来出乎意料的高性能数据检索能力。...在准备好环境之后,我们就能够正式进入神奇的向量数据世界啦。 构建向量数据 前文提到了,适合 faiss 施展拳脚的地方是向量数据的世界,所以,需要先进行向量数据的构建准备。...为了方便后文中,我们更具象地了解向量数据库的资源占用,我们顺手查看下整理好的文本文件占磁盘空间是多少: du -hs ready.txt 5.5M ready.txt 使用模型将文本转换为向量...为了将文本转换为向量数据,我们需要使用能够处理文本嵌入的模型。

5.9K51

MySql数据库分分区实践(

技术背景 3.1 分 这里的分指的是根据设备的序列号将一定数量的设备拆分存储在不同的中,减少单数据量级。...一张主要对应着三个文件,一个是frm存放结构,一个是myd存放数据,一个是myi存索引。如果一张数据量太大,mydmyi就会变的很大,查找数据就会变的很慢。...同时增加一张设备-动态数据关系名t_device_table_map)来存储设备和动态数据的关系,以便对设备数据做增删改查操作时能找到它对应的,t_device_table_map的结构如下...应用平台导入设备时,根据设备数量判断导入设备的动态数据应该存储在哪张,并将设备和动态数据关系写入到t_device_table_map中。...数据处理启动时载入t_device_table_map数据到自己的内存中,然后在将设备上报的数据入库前从自身内存读取该设备属于哪个动态数据,再组装Sql执行入库操作。

3.2K30

VB.NET DataTable数据CSV文件

所有的记录都有完全相同的字段序列,相当于一个结构化的纯文本形式。 如何打开CSV? 用文本文件、EXcel或者类似与文本文件的都可以打开CSV文件。 为什么要用CSV文件?...上面提到了CSV是纯文本文件,它使数据交换更容易,也更易于导入到电子表格或数据库存储中。...说白了就是方便数据在不同的表单软件中方便传输交换,省去了Excel这个大包袱; 那么在VB.NET中如何把DataTable数据转换成CSV文件呢?...我们可以把原文中的双引号改成双双引号即可解决问题 举个栗子: 原文: a,88|b"1|c csv则变成: "a,88",b""1,c 直接上VB.NET源代码了,有需要的同学可以直接拿去用(该方法是异步函数,可以避免大卡顿哦...) ''' ''' DataTableCSV文件 ''' ''' DataTable

2.3K20

MySQL数据存储引擎类型及特性

数据类型(存储引擎) 数据库引擎用于存储、处理和保护数据的核心服务,利用数据库引擎可控制访问权限并快速处理事务,利用数据库引擎创建用于联机事务处理或联机分析处理数据的关系数据库,包括创建用于存储数据和用于查看...mysql默认存储引擎,在磁盘上存储成三个文件.frm(存储定义).MYD(MYData存储数据)。...Mysql运行时Innodb会在内存中建立缓冲池用于缓冲数据和索引,该引擎不支持fulltext类型索引且没有保存的行数,select count(*) from table 血药扫全。...这个索引的key就是数据主键,Innodb本身就是主索引。 2.Innodb辅助索引数据域存储的是相应的主键的值而不是地址,通过辅助索引查找时先找到主键再通过主键查找数据。...常用命令 show engines; 查看当前支持的引擎和默认引擎 show table status from mytest; show create table tablename;查看数据引擎

1.5K20
领券